I’m honestly disappointed to write this because I’ve been a big fan of Barrel & Fork since 2022. We’ve been regulars for years — the atmosphere is always fantastic, and the staff are wonderful people. But lately, the food has been so hit or miss that it’s hard to ignore.

It feels like no one is actually tasting the dishes before they go out. The menu changes often, and unfortunately, the best items keep disappearing, replaced with less successful dishes. I miss the days when you could count on fresh fish over that incredible risotto — even the risotto doesn’t taste as fresh or flavorful as it used to.

The past three visits, I’ve ordered fish, and each time it’s been a disappointment. The halibut was inedible, and my husband’s salmon was just okay — definitely not up to Barrel & Fork’s usual standards. The Wagyu meatball appetizer, though, was excellent. I’d recommend sticking to meat dishes or simple appetizers like calamari until things improve.

The drinks have also gone downhill. I tried their new gin cocktail, which the server said was the most popular on the menu — but it was oddly milky and not enjoyable. Please bring back Ghost of Shiloh — it was by far your best drink.

Barrel & Fork, please get back to what made you great: consistent quality, well-executed fish dishes, and those classic favorites that made people fall in love with your place in the first place.
